Blast from the past - Photos of Nintendo actually steamrolling pirated Game Boy games
September 15, 1994: Nintendo's Netherlands branch literally steamrolls over bootleg Game Boy games that customs seized at the border, while a slightly-off-model Mario watches from the sidelines.

All the way back in 1994, Nintendo was still fighting off game pirates. The scene above shows off the Big N steamrolling tons of pirated Game Boy games that were obtained at a Dutch import company.
